    I'm curious to what you think exactly is c/r you on the flop, barreling you on the turn then c/c'ing this river? Especially w/ the size you made. You rep hands like 78 and JT but so does he... which makes me want to call.

    But the thing is, like, what hands are going to check this river to raise it for value? If he has a hand like Q9 or 66 it makes so much more sense for him to bet like 160 on this river in order to squeak out some value from KQ/AQ/KK/AA, and give you an opportunity to bluff shove your draws that missed like JT/78. Or instead of 160, something close to the size of the pot to rep a 78 or JT hoping you will call down w/ a Q.

    Like others said, you just have to call this raise if you're making this bet on the river. Even a smaller bet on this river does nothing for you because it's very hard for you to rep a hand better than 1pr that will have a VERY hard time calling a shove if villain is smart enough to know that. It's sort of a leveling game I guess, and if he usually gets the best of you, you really shouldn't have made this bet, this is probably why he gets the best of you... if you make bets that clearly will induce without realizing you're doing it.

    Ok well this is a switcharoo hand that I posted on 2+2 except from the point of view of my opponent. Villain is oldjude a good reg who plays alot of higher stakes hu. My play is a fairly mega brain fart/epic spew but thought it would be somewhat interesting to post regardless. It did get him too tank down to his last bit of time bank which got my hopes up.

    My thoughts were basically as follows: The river is a fairly optimistic attempt at bluffing, I was v betting most rivers but I felt the 9 hit him a decent amount so I check as qj- will check back and the only bluffs I beat are basically floated flop str8 draws that picked up hearts on the turn. Thus when he bets I feel his range is qk+/bluffs, so I jam as my line looks ridic strong and I'm basically never bluffing and he never expects me to bluff due to the odds he'll be getting. Obviously I'm only really repping 66 with 69/q9s being debatable whether I'd call pre or if I did whether I'd bet river myself due to the limited chance of jude having a 9, (same applying to quads.)

    I also think my turn sizing is too small and should have made it $194.
